During the new product development process, engineers often face different specifications of LCD panels that require corresponding LED driver boards, LVDS image transmission cables, and firmware modifications. When a touch panel is added, integration with a touch controller is also required. In this process, cable sourcing can be difficult, assembly is complex, and the workload for product design and testing increases — making it a time-consuming and labor-intensive task for engineers. The core advantage of AMT’s Sigma TDS is the integration of the LED driver board, touch controller, and LVDS signal into a single module. With just one cable, all connections are completed, simplifying assembly and significantly reducing development time and costs.
Universal Modular Design
The Sigma TDS series offers five sizes, all sharing the same pin definition. Customers only need to develop one single-board computer (SBC) and use one 51-pin cable to make all Sigma TDS sizes compatible. Advantages include:
- Supports 7”, 10.1”, 12.1”, 15.6”, and 21.5” sizes
- Unified pin definition across all sizes for easy cross-size application, ideal for multi-model product families
- Simplifies customer supply chain and reduces inventory management costs
- Shortens product development cycles and reduces R&D and design costs
- Passes complete reliability testing to ensure stable performance

Compliant with Industrial-Grade Standards
Sigma TDS not only focuses on integration and flexibility in design but also places great importance on product quality and specifications. The series adopts industrial-grade LCD panels and AMT’s highly reliable PCAP touch solutions, providing excellent stability and durability for long-term operation in outdoor, semi-outdoor, and industrial environments. Key features include:
- LCD brightness options of 500 nits and 1000 nits, su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ications
- Wide temperature range, with LCD operating temperatures from -20°C to 70°C or -30°C to 85°C
- Anti-UV design to prevent yellowing and bubbling under prolonged sunlight exposure
- The touch panel features a chemically strengthened cover glass
- ESD and EMC protection design compliant with IEC 61000 standards
